New ‘Black Adam’ Trailer Electrifies Hall H at Comic-Con (Video)

The Rock’s DC superhero film from New Line Cinema will open in theaters Oct. 21, 2022

Dwayne Johnson delivered as promised and electrified the Hall H crowd at Comic-Con on Saturday with the latest trailer for “Black Adam.” Watch it above:

In the clip, we see shots of archaeologists entering a tomb that we’ve seen in concept art before. And then, things get.. explosive. And we also see the return of Amanda Waller (Viola Davis), in case you’re curious.

“My powers are not a gift, but a curse, born out of rage,” Black Adam says.

Meanwhile, Dr. Fate says “we don’t need passports — we’re the justice society.”
